Flights from Seattle to Rome – Frequently Asked Questions

+ What is the cheapest time to fly from Seattle to Rome?
Flights from Seattle to Rome with Condor tend to be more affordable in the winter and early spring months, such as January, February, and March. Booking in advance and avoiding peak summer travel can help lower fares. Look out for Catch a fly-t deals and last minute offers for savings.
+ What’s included in Condor’s Business Class on flights from Seattle to Rome?
Business Class includes a fully lie-flat seat with 1.99 m bed length, direct aisle access, a 17.3” 4K entertainment screen, and noise-canceling headphones. Passengers receive gourmet multi-course meals, full bar service, lounge access, and two checked bags. Comfort kits with Rituals products are also included.
+ How long is the flight time from Seattle to Rome?
Condor flights from Seattle to Rome include a connection in Frankfurt and typically take between 13 and 14.5 hours, depending on layover time. There are currently no nonstop Condor flights on this route.
+ Does Condor serve a free meal on flights between Seattle and Rome?
Yes, Condor offers complimentary meals on the long-haul segment from Seattle to Frankfurt. Economy Class includes a hot meal and a snack from the Taste the World menu, along with soft drinks. Premium Economy and Business Class offer enhanced menus, welcome drinks, and a wider beverage selection.
+ How often does Condor fly from Seattle to Rome?
In the winter season, Condor offers flights from Seattle to Rome on Mondays, Tuesdays, Wednesdays, Thursdays, Fridays, and Saturdays. All flights require a connection in Frankfurt, and the journey continues with either Condor or Lufthansa to Rome.
+ Is the Condor flight from Seattle to Rome nonstop?
No, Condor flights from Seattle to Rome include a layover in Frankfurt (FRA). The long-haul flight from Seattle to Frankfurt is operated by Condor, and the onward flight to Rome is operated by Condor or Lufthansa.
+ What travel classes do Condor offer on flights from Seattle to Rome?
Condor offers three classes on the long-haul flight from Seattle: Economy, Premium Economy, and Business Class. All classes include meal service and entertainment. The connecting flight from Frankfurt to Rome is typically in Economy or Business Class, depending on the airline and aircraft.
+ Does Condor offer flexible or refundable tickets from Seattle to Rome?
Yes. Condor's Flex fare allows for free changes and cancellations. Other fare types may charge fees for rebooking or refunds. Flex fares offer the most travel flexibility.
+ Does Condor offer Wi-Fi service onboard planes from Seattle to Rome?
Yes, Wi-Fi is available on Condor’s long-haul aircraft (Airbus A330neo), which fly between Seattle and Frankfurt. The service is offered via FlyConnect and supports messaging, web use, and streaming depending on the package.
+ Can I upgrade to Premium Economy or Business Class on my flight from Seattle to Rome?
Yes, upgrades can be requested during online check-in, at the airport, or by bidding through the SeatBoost app. Upgrades apply primarily to the long-haul segment between Seattle and Frankfurt and are subject to availability.
